Output d838dbddc84f7fda912dd41b349e8ef4e043268fcd1f5b754bc2542e44c974d7:0

value
6600200
script pubkey
OP_0 OP_PUSHBYTES_20 3ca120a8ea33060d395504a4d48245814262891a
address
bc1q8jsjp282xvrq6w24qjjdfqj9s9px9zg6pungxz
transaction
d838dbddc84f7fda912dd41b349e8ef4e043268fcd1f5b754bc2542e44c974d7
confirmations
137158
spent
true